Vehicle part hole patch applicator arrangement
A patch applicator arrangement for securing a patch over a hole in a vehicle part. The arrangement provides a robotic arm having at least one movable joint that allows the robotic arm to move about several axes. At the end of the robotic arm is a spindle that has several spring loaded patch applicators connected. The arrangement also includes a patch dispensing apparatus that the arrangements uses along with the robotic arm to place patches over holes in a vehicle part. The arrangement also provides a verification method to make sure the holes have been properly covered.
Label applicator with label peeling function, robot, and label peeling method
A label applicator with a label peeling function includes a frame supported by a support machine, a suction unit that is supported by the frame and has a suction pad, a claw member having a sharp tip that is disposed under the suction pad, a moving mechanism that is supported by the frame, and supports the claw member so as to be movable in an up-down direction relative to the suction pad, and a lock device that locks movement of the claw member in the up-down direction relative to the suction pad, in a state where the suction pad is placed on top of and in contact with an end of a label lying on the tip of the claw member.
Packaging apparatus
A packaging apparatus includes a controller configured to control operation of a first conveyance unit, a second conveyance unit, a first moving unit, a second moving unit, and a cutting unit. The controller, after causing the cutting unit to cut a film, causes at least either one of a first clamp unit and a second clamp unit to clamp the cut film and controls operation of at least either one of the first moving unit and the second moving unit so that the distance between the first conveyance unit and the second conveyance unit in a second direction changes.
Methods and systems for grouping pharmaceutical containers according to grouping preferences
Pharmaceutical compliance systems for improving patient compliance in taking a plurality of pharmaceutical medications. The pharmaceutical compliance systems include a plurality of compliance holders each having a plurality of retainers. Each of the plurality of retainers are configured for securing an individualized pharmaceutical container to the compliance holder for grouping the plurality of plurality of medications according to one or more preferred grouping preferences.

COUPLING ELEMENT OF TRACKING TAGS AND SEMI-FINISHED METALLURGICAL PRODUCTS AND RESPECTIVE APPLICATION SYSTEM OF COUPLING ELEMENTS TO SEMI-FINISHED METALLURGICAL PRODUCTS
The present invention relates to a coupling element of tracking tags and semi-finished metallurgical products. The coupling element comprises: at least a fixing portion adapted to permanently engage a respective semi-finished metallurgical product; at least a receiving portion engaged to the fixing portion and for receiving with engagement at least one tracking tag; at least a retaining portion engaged with the receiving portion of the tracking tag on the opposite side with respect to the fixing portion to keep the respective tracking tag trapped between the target semi-finished metallurgical product and the retaining portion when the coupling element is engaged with a semi-finished metallurgical product. The fixing portion has at least one tapering defining a pointed end arranged to penetrate a respective semi-finished metallurgical product. A system for applying coupling elements is provided which provides for the use of an application device with striker.

Packaging machine and packaging method
A packaging machine includes: a linear type conveyance unit conveying a bag linearly in a first direction; a rotary type conveyance unit conveying the bag rotationally in a second direction; a delivery unit delivering the bag between the linear type and the rotary type conveyance units; a first processing system performing processing on the bag conveyed by the linear type conveyance unit; and a second processing system performing processing on the bag conveyed by the rotary type conveyance unit, wherein: the linear type conveyance unit includes: a first supporting unit moving from a first conveyance position to a second conveyance position while supporting the bag in a suspended state; and a second supporting unit which receives the bag from the first supporting unit at the second conveyance position and supports the bag in a suspended state, and the second processing system includes an opening processing unit.

Stamp base for a label stamp, and labelling apparatus and method
The present invention relates to a punch foot (1) for a label punch (2) of a device (3) for labeling individual packs (4), having a punch foot housing (5) which in an extent direction (E) extends from a first housing end (5a) having a first housing opening (6a) to a second housing end (5b) having a second housing opening (6b); having a pressure duct (7) which in the punch foot housing (5) extends from the first housing opening (6a) in the extent direction (E); having a perforated plate (8) which closes the second housing opening (6b) and is connected to the punch foot housing (5), by way of which at least one primary nozzle (9) extends in an orientation direction (V); having a pressure chamber (10) which in the punch foot housing (5) extends from the perforated plate (8) counter to the extent direction (E) and which in a manner orthogonal to the extent direction (E) is on all sides delimited by a punch foot housing wall portion (11); having a connection portion (12) which in the punch foot housing (5) in the extent direction (E) extends between the pressure duct (7) and the pressure chamber (10) and which connects the pressure duct (7) to the pressure chamber (10); and having a control element (13) which is disposed in the pressure chamber (10) and which is movable between two terminal positions (I, II) that effect dissimilar flows through the pressure chamber (10); whereby the at least one primary nozzle (9) connects the pressure chamber (10) to the environment of the punch foot housing (5). In order for the handling to be simplified, the invention proposes that at least one secondary nozzle (14) which connects the pressure chamber (10) to the environment of the punch foot housing (5) extends through the punch foot housing wall portion (11) that delimits the pressure chamber (10) on all sides in a manner orthogonal to the extent direction (E). The invention furthermore relates to a device (3) and to a method for labeling individual packs (4).
